When Starfucker released their self titled album in 2008, it couldn’t have been better timed for a debauchery filled summer where excess and impromptu dancing ( albeit poor and usually after too much excess) would invariably ensue. This was an
When Starfucker released their self titled album in 2008, it couldn’t have been better timed for a debauchery filled summer where excess and impromptu dancing ( albeit poor and usually after too much excess) would invariably ensue. This was an